Boomtown 27th June 2008
I’m currently in Perth. Now the Perth metro area isn’t famous for good waves. Not like Margaret River or up North. So when my old mate, Young Bull, called up to say its cranking in Perth, I gave him the ‘ok buddy – sure thing – whatever’ and headed down the beach thinking a nice coffee on the beach would do me (me no boards).
8 kilometres from the booming city centre of Perth, we pulled into a empty car park which would be the equivalent of Bondi over here (except you can actually park a car – free as well), only 3 guys out, pulling into some pretty special caves close to shore. I picked my jaw off the ground and shot these pictures. I don’t think I saw anyone do a turn all day – take off, drag the hand and you were locked in…also it looks like 10 foot + this weekend down south near Margies! Yikes.
SYD
Back in Sydney the week of great south swell continues. Sources tell me it’s around 3-4 foot today and quite straight at Bondi – but still good. It’s perfectly offshore so you really need to think about surfing out of town locations. Tomorrow it will be smaller, and Sunday it’s all over. Monday, Tuesday micro. Best enjoy today while its here!
